**Jeremiah 33:15** โ *"In those days and at that time I will cause to sprout for David a righteous Branch, and He will administer justice and righteousness in the land."*
The Hebrew word here is *tsamach* โ to sprout, to break through soil. God did not say He would install a king. He said He would *grow* one. That distinction carries weight.
Justice administered by the Branch of David is not imposed from a distance. It emerges from covenant ground, tended across centuries of promise, rooted in mercy before it ever bore fruit in Bethlehem.
When we yearn for righteousness in broken institutions, in fractured relationships, in our own wavering hearts โ this verse reminds us that God's justice does not arrive like a verdict. It arrives like a seed breaking through winter earth.
Walk with that image today. The Branch has already sprouted. What ground in your life is ready to receive what He administers?
